cloud-red
Version:
Harnessing Serverless for your cloud integration needs
122 lines (121 loc) • 3.19 kB
JSON
{
"name": "cloud-red",
"version": "0.7.38",
"description": "Harnessing Serverless for your cloud integration needs",
"main": "src/lambda.js",
"bin": "src/cli/index.js",
"files": [
"src/**/*"
],
"pkg": {
"scripts": [
"src/**/*.js",
"src/**/red.min.js"
],
"assets": [
"src/**/*.png",
"src/**/*.mst",
"src/**/*.json",
"src/**/*.html",
"src/**/*.scss",
"src/**/*.min.js",
"src/**/*.min.css",
"src/**/*.custom.min.css",
"src/**/*.css",
"src/**/*.svg",
"src/**/*.ico",
"src/**/*.ttf",
"src/**/*.woff",
"src/**/*.woff2"
]
},
"scripts": {
"open:test": "node src/cli/index open example",
"open:mock": "node src/cli/index open ../cloud-red-examples/echo-aws",
"cli-build": "rm -rf ./release && pkg . -t node10-macos-x64 --output ./release/cloud-red"
},
"license": "Apache-2.0",
"dependencies": {
"ajv": "6.10.0",
"aws-sdk": "^2.513.0",
"basic-auth": "2.0.1",
"bcryptjs": "2.4.3",
"binary-case": "^1.0.0",
"body-parser": "^1.19.0",
"chalk": "^2.4.2",
"cheerio": "0.22.0",
"claudia": "^5.8.0",
"clone": "2.1.2",
"compression": "^1.7.4",
"content-type": "1.0.4",
"cookie": "0.4.0",
"cookie-parser": "1.4.4",
"cors": "^2.8.5",
"cron": "1.7.1",
"denque": "1.4.1",
"enquirer": "^2.3.1",
"express": "^4.17.1",
"express-dynamic-middleware": "^1.0.0",
"express-session": "1.16.2",
"fs-extra": "8.1.0",
"fs.notify": "0.0.4",
"hash-sum": "2.0.0",
"https-proxy-agent": "2.2.1",
"i18next": "15.1.0",
"iconv-lite": "0.5.0",
"is-utf8": "0.2.1",
"js-yaml": "3.13.1",
"json-stringify-safe": "^5.0.1",
"jsonata": "1.6.5",
"media-typer": "1.1.0",
"memorystore": "1.6.1",
"mime": "2.4.4",
"minimist": "^1.2.0",
"multer": "1.4.1",
"mustache": "3.0.1",
"nopt": "4.0.1",
"oauth2orize": "1.11.0",
"on-headers": "1.0.2",
"passport": "0.4.0",
"passport-http-bearer": "1.0.1",
"passport-oauth2-client-password": "0.1.2",
"path-to-regexp": "^3.1.0",
"raw-body": "2.4.1",
"request": "2.88.0",
"semver": "6.2.0",
"type-is": "^1.6.16",
"uglify-js": "3.6.0",
"when": "3.7.8",
"ws": "^7.1.1",
"xml2js": "0.4.19"
},
"devDependencies": {
"@types/node": "^12.6.8",
"tslint": "^5.18.0",
"typescript": "^3.5.3",
"grunt": "~1.0.4",
"grunt-chmod": "~1.1.1",
"grunt-cli": "~1.3.2",
"grunt-concurrent": "~2.3.1",
"grunt-contrib-clean": "~1.1.0",
"grunt-contrib-compress": "~1.4.0",
"grunt-contrib-concat": "~1.0.1",
"grunt-contrib-copy": "~1.0.0",
"grunt-contrib-jshint": "~1.1.0",
"grunt-contrib-uglify": "~3.4.0",
"grunt-contrib-watch": "~1.1.0",
"grunt-jsdoc": "^2.2.1",
"grunt-jsdoc-to-markdown": "^4.0.0",
"grunt-jsonlint": "~1.1.0",
"grunt-mkdir": "~1.0.0",
"grunt-mocha-istanbul": "5.0.2",
"grunt-nodemon": "~0.4.2",
"grunt-npm-command": "~0.1.2",
"grunt-sass": "~2.0.0",
"grunt-simple-mocha": "~0.4.1",
"grunt-webdriver": "^2.0.3"
},
"engines": {
"node": ">=8"
}
}